Mississippi: Water Features

Types Of Edging And Materials For Mississippi Water Features

Mississippi owners of ponds, streams, fountains, and backyard water features face a set of challenges and opportunities that differ from other regions. High rainfall, clay soils, flood potential, warm temperatures, and abundant plant and animal life all influence the choice of edge materials and installation techniques. This article explains the most common edging types, why each works or fails in Mississippi conditions, practical installation tips, cost expectations, and maintenance guidance you can use when choosing edging for any scale of water feature.

Why edging matters in Mississippi

Edging is more than an aesthetic frame. It controls erosion, protects liners, provides habitat transitions, defines the waterline, and reduces maintenance. In Mississippi, edging performs additional roles:

  • It must resist settling and shifting in clay and loam soils that expand and contract with wetting and drying.
  • It must accommodate heavy rain and potential surge flows, especially near rivers and floodplains.
  • It must integrate with native plants and local wildlife, including frogs, turtles, and waterfowl.

Good edging balances function and form, and the right material depends on the feature type, budget, and desired maintenance level.

Climate and site considerations

Mississippi climate factors that influence edging choice include frequent heavy storms, warm winters, and high humidity. Soil types range from coastal sandy loams to inland heavy clays. Consider these site-specific points:

  • Soil drainage: Poor drainage requires heavier anchoring and more robust edge protection to avoid undercutting.
  • Flood risk: Use heavier materials that stay in place during surges or design for sacrificial areas.
  • Sun and heat: UV stability matters for plastics and rubber products used as edging.
  • Vegetation: Choose materials that can be integrated with marginals and emergent plants without trapping debris.

Assess the slope and expected water level fluctuation before selecting edge material.

Common edging materials and how they perform

Below are the most widely used edging materials in Mississippi, with pros, cons, installation tips, and ballpark costs per linear foot as guidance. Prices vary widely by quality, size, and local supply.

Natural stone and flagstone

Natural stone offers a highly durable, natural look that fits rural and residential settings.
Pros:

  • Extremely durable and heavy enough to resist flood movement.
  • Natural appearance integrates with native landscapes.
  • Good habitat edges for amphibians and beneficial insects.

Cons:

  • High material and installation cost.
  • Requires skilled placement for a secure interlock.

Installation tips:

  • Use a geotextile underlayment and crushed stone bedding to stabilize stones.
  • For liners, tuck the liner under the stone and weigh with gravel to prevent undercutting.

Cost:

  • $10 to $40 per linear foot depending on stone size and labor.

Boulders and ledge rock

Large boulders create dramatic focal points and a very stable edge against surge flows.
Pros:

  • Excellent for erosion resistance and visual impact.
  • Minimal maintenance once placed.

Cons:

  • Transport and placement are expensive and require machinery.

Installation tips:

  • Set boulders partially below grade for stability.
  • Use multiple sizes to reduce the chance of roll during floods.

Cost:

  • $20 to $100+ per linear foot depending on source and placement.

Concrete and poured curbs

Poured concrete provides a clean, formal border and is often used for fountains, formal ponds, and pool surrounds.
Pros:

  • Highly durable, customizable shapes, and easy to integrate with coping.

Cons:

  • Hard edge can be less wildlife friendly and may require control joints to handle soil movement.

Installation tips:

  • Include reinforcement and expansion joints for Mississippi soil movement.
  • Seal exposed edges to reduce freeze-thaw and moisture intrusion.

Cost:

  • $8 to $30 per linear foot plus formwork and finish costs.

Precast concrete coping and pavers

Precast blocks or pavers combine the look of stone with quicker installation.
Pros:

  • Uniform appearance and easier to install than irregular stone.
  • Can be mortared for permanence or dry set for flexibility.

Cons:

  • Mortared joints can crack if ground shifts.

Installation tips:

  • Use a sand and crushed stone base; for permanent installs, add a thin bed of mortar.

Cost:

  • $6 to $25 per linear foot.

Steel edging and corten steel

Metal edging provides a thin, modern line and can be formed into curves. Corten steel develops a rust patina that is attractive and protective.
Pros:

  • Sleek profile, durable, and good for neat planting edges.
  • Corten resists further corrosion after patina forms.

Cons:

  • Thin steel can bend under heavy loads and may leach iron into water temporarily until stabilized.

Installation tips:

  • Anchor with spikes or embedded posts spaced to resist soil pressure.
  • Use thicker gauge steel in high flow or flood-prone areas.

Cost:

  • $3 to $15 per linear foot depending on thickness and finish.

Plastic and rubber flexible edging

Flexible polyethylene or recycled rubber edging is popular for small ponds and decorative beds.
Pros:

  • Inexpensive, flexible for curves, easy DIY install.
  • UV-stabilized products handle sun exposure when rated correctly.

Cons:

  • Less durable under heavy exposure, can float or deform if not anchored properly.

Installation tips:

  • Use stakes every 12 to 18 inches and bury the top edge to prevent flotation.
  • Select 40+ mil thickness and UV-rated products for Mississippi sun.

Cost:

  • $1 to $6 per linear foot.

Timber and landscape ties

Wood creates a warm, rustic edge but requires treatment and maintenance.
Pros:

  • Natural look and easy to work with.

Cons:

  • Shorter lifespan in constant moisture; pressure treated wood can leach chemicals.

Installation tips:

  • Use hardwoods or composite ties for longer life.
  • Include a gravel or stone apron to reduce direct water contact.

Cost:

  • $2 to $12 per linear foot depending on timber species.

Gravel, pebbles, and riprap

Loose materials like pea gravel, river rock, and riprap are often used in combination with other edges to create a natural transition.
Pros:

  • Good for infiltration, habitat, and natural aesthetics.

Cons:

  • Can migrate and plug filters unless contained by edging or fabric.

Installation tips:

  • Use an underlayer of geotextile and edge containment to prevent loss.

Cost:

  • $1 to $10 per linear foot depending on material and containment.

Living edges and planted margins

Marginal plants, sedges, and native grasses create a soft, ecological edge that filters runoff and supports wildlife.
Pros:

  • Enhances biodiversity and reduces algae by nutrient uptake.

Cons:

  • Needs proper grading and planting zones; not suited for formal hardscape aesthetics.

Installation tips:

  • Use terraces with gravel or stone transition zones and plant native species suited to wet feet.

Cost:

  • Variable. Plant material and labor are primary costs.

Choosing the right edging for common Mississippi water features

Small backyard pond:

  • Recommended: Flagstone with underlying liner protection, or engineered polyethylene preformed edging. Use a gravel apron to reduce splash and protect liner from UV.

Naturalized pond or wetland:

  • Recommended: Combination of riprap, native planted margins, and larger stones. Provide gentle slopes for wildlife access and erosion control.

Formal fountain or reflecting pool:

  • Recommended: Poured concrete or precast coping with stainless steel drainage and proper expansion joints.

Streambed or engineered creek:

  • Recommended: Boulders and riprap for banks, anchored logs for naturalization, and bank stabilization fabrics for high flow areas.

Pool-adjacent decorative water feature:

  • Recommended: Matching pavers or stone with a hidden mechanical anchoring system to handle splash and pool chemicals.

Installation checklist

  1. Evaluate site drainage, soil type, and flood risk before selecting materials.
  2. Measure and mark the exact waterline and a 12 to 24 inch construction zone beyond the edge for work access.
  3. Excavate and grade a stable base; add crushed stone for drainage where needed.
  4. Install geotextile fabric under stone, gravel, or pavers to reduce undercutting.
  5. Anchor flexible edging with spikes and bury the top edge to prevent flotation.
  6. For liner protection, tuck the liner under hard edging and cover with protective padding.
  7. Use backfill and compact in layers around heavier hardscape elements to reduce settling.
  8. Include overflow and emergency spillway design to prevent edge failure during storms.

Maintenance schedule and tips

  • Weekly: Remove debris and floating leaves to prevent clogged spillways and liner damage.
  • Monthly: Inspect anchor points, mortar joints, and stakes for movement after heavy rains.
  • Seasonal: Re-set stones or pavers that have settled; replace degraded rubber or plastic edging.
  • Every few years: Re-compact backfill and replace plantings to maintain margins.

Practical takeaways

  • Match the edge material to both the aesthetic goal and performance needs. Heavy-duty stone or concrete for flood-prone sites; flexible plastic or rubber for small decorative ponds.
  • Protect liners with adequate cover and underlayment. Even heavy stone needs a separation layer to prevent punctures.
  • Plan for access. Many edging failures happen because maintenance access was not considered during design.
  • Use native plantings where possible. They reduce maintenance, improve water quality, and resist Mississippi pests and weather.
  • Budget for professional help for large boulders, poured concrete, and any feature tied into municipal storm systems.
